Can you sum up what you've tried already? Did you try him on levamisole?

Metro treats intestinal protozoa but it doesn't treat flat or round worms.

Levamisole treats round worms.

Prazuquantel treats flat worms.

Flubendazole treats both round and flat worms.

Those are the most suspicious reasons why a fish goes off its food...apart from stress from movement, etc...
